Seventeen's 9th mini album 'Attacca' certified platinum by the Recording Industry Association of Japan

Posted by jieun-im53 pts Wednesday, November 10, 2021

Seventeen's 9th mini album 'Attacca' has been certified platinum by the Recording Industry Association of Japan (RIAJ).

On November 10 KST, the Recording Industry Association of Japan (RIAJ) certified Seventeen's 9th mini album 'Attacca', after it surpassed 250,000 copies in cumulative album sales in October of 2021. Notably, Seventeen achieved this with their Korean album, instead of their Japanese original album, for the second time following the platinum certification of their 8th mini album 'Your Choice'.

The Seventeen members relayed their happiness through their company, saying, "We are so happy and are full of gratitude toward our Carat (fan club name) who are constantly supporting us. We will continue to work full of passion and move forward, just like how our 9th mini album 'Attacca' means to 'continue playing without interruption'."
